Cost of Wood Pile Removal in Lexington
The cost of wood pile removal in Lexington, KY can vary widely based on several factors. Whether you have a small stack of firewood or a large heap of construction debris, understanding the elements that influence the pricing can help you budget effectively. This guide will break down the factors affecting the cost and provide a general idea of common tasks and their associated costs.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of Pile: Larger piles require more labor and time to remove, increasing the overall cost.
- Type of Wood: Different types of wood may require special handling or disposal methods, impacting the price.
- Accessibility: Easy-to-access piles are less costly to remove compared to those in hard-to-reach areas.
- Labor Costs: The cost of labor in Lexington, KY, can vary, affecting the total price for removal.
- Disposal Fees: Fees for disposing of wood at local facilities can add to the overall cost.
- Equipment Needed: Specialized equipment may be required for larger or more complicated removal tasks, increasing costs.
- Time of Year: Seasonal demand can influence pricing, with higher costs during peak times.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Lexington, KY) |
---|---|
Small Wood Pile Removal | $100 - $150 |
Medium Wood Pile Removal | $200 - $300 |
Large Wood Pile Removal | $400 - $600 |
Tree Stump Removal | $150 - $300 |
Brush and Debris Removal | $100 - $200 |
Chipping and Hauling | $200 - $400 |
Specialized Equipment Rental | $50 - $100 per hour |
